[计算机]pascal编程基础练习题

[计算机]pascal编程基础练习题

ID:30161374

大小:70.54 KB

页数:4页

时间:2018-12-27

[计算机]pascal编程基础练习题_第1页
[计算机]pascal编程基础练习题_第2页
[计算机]pascal编程基础练习题_第3页
[计算机]pascal编程基础练习题_第4页
资源描述:

《[计算机]pascal编程基础练习题》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、pascal编程基础练习题一、不定项选择和填空题 1、下列关于程序语言的叙述,不正确的是( )  A、编写机器代码不比编写汇编代码容易  B、高级语言需要编译成目标代码或通过解释器解释后才能被CPU执行  C、同样一段高级语言程序通过不同的编译器可能产生不同的可执行程序  D、汇编代码可被CPU直接运行  E、不同的高级语言语法略有不同 2、下列哪一种程序设计语言是解释执行的( )  A、Pascal  B、GWBASIC  C、C++  D、FORTRAN 3、解释程序的功能是( )  A、将高级语

2、言程序转换为目标程序   B、将汇编语言程序转换为目标程序  C、解释执行高级语言程序       D、解释执行汇编语言程序 4、下列中没有语法错误的PASCAL程序首都是( )  A、PROGRAMA1;  B、PROGRAMA1(0utPut)  C、PROGRAM(Input,OutPut);  D、PROGRAMA1(InputOutPut); 5、结构化程序的结构由三种基本结构组成,下面哪个不属于这三种基本结构( )  A、顺序结构  B、输入输出结构构  C、分支结构  D、循环结构 6、

3、Pascal程序必须包括( )  A、程序首部、说明部分、语句部分  B、程序首部、说明部分  C、说明部分、语句部分       D、程序首部、语句部分 7、标准Pascal程序说明部分的正确顺序是( )  A、LABEL—CONST—VAR—TYPE  B、VAR—CONST—LABEL—TYPE  C、LABEL—CONST—TYPE—VAR  D、CONST—VAR—TYPE—LABEL 8、下面对Pascal程序组成结构的描述错误的是( )  A、程序体可以为空  B、程序的注释部分只能写在

4、程序中一条语句的最后  C、程序首都的参数部分可有可无  D、一个完整的PASCAL程序的主程序只能有一个 9、要编写并执行—个PASCAL程序,—般的步骤是( )  A、①用编辑软件编写源程序    ②用PASCAL的编译程序把源程序转换成目标程序    ③用连接程序把目标程序转换为可执行程序    ④运行可执行程序  B、①用编辑软件编写源程序    ②修改和调试源程序    ③用PASCAL的编译程序把源程序转换成可执行程序    ④运行可执行程序  C、①用编辑软件编写源程序    ②用连接程

5、序把源程序转换成可执行程序    ③试运行可执行程序    ④修改后再运行可执行程序  D、①用编辑软件编写源程序    ②用连接程序把源程序转换为目标程序    ③用PASCAL的编译程序把目标程序转换为可执行程序    ④运行可执行程序 10、PASCAL源程序中不止确的注释语句是( )  A、用一对“{”和“}”括起来的字符串  B、用一对“/*”和“*/”括起来的字符串  C、用—对“(*”和“*)”括起来的字符串  D、A)或B) 11、以下正确的PASCAL实数是( )  A、0.56E2

6、.5  B、2.56E2  C、.318E1  D、34.E5  E、E5     F、3E-5   G、.15    H、15. 12、每个Pascal程序的分程序中都必须包括( )  A、变量说明、语句        B、语句  C、类型定义、变量说明、语句   D、常量说明、变量说明、语句 13、下列中合法的Pascal标识符是( )  A、Charset  B、RECORD  C、Abs  D、π  E、A1B2C3  F、FOR    G、2ab   H、a[1] 14、设a、b、c为整型变

7、量,并有以下程序段     Read(a);Readln(b,c);     Readln(c,b);Readln(a,b);     writeln(a,b,c)    若运行时输入:     1 2 3<ENTER>     4 5 6<ENTER>     7 8 9<ENTER>    其中<ENTER>表示回车符,则输出是( )   A、123  B、147  C、784 15、下列表达式中,其值为TRUE的是( )  A、150>=150   B、100>150       C、Abs(-

8、200)<>200  D、Succ('A')219 16、有变量说明:     VARi1,i2:Integer;       r1,r2:Real;       b1,b2:Boolean;    设各变量均已赋值,下列中错误的赋值语句是( )  A、b2:=Ord(r1>r2)   B、i2:=i1+r1  C

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。